Transaction 182d3ac5a2e40c234108fd7ab29a88d6f204e4aef185979d08fbde2fa7bd72fd

106 Input
2 Outputs
  • 182d3ac5a2e40c234108fd7ab29a88d6f204e4aef185979d08fbde2fa7bd72fd:0
  • value  24371159
    address  bc1q5tujt9l7rgcuujhvsp2evyww7yvfvxdg7phdthwxleeh4srfw4vshkqr5q
  • 182d3ac5a2e40c234108fd7ab29a88d6f204e4aef185979d08fbde2fa7bd72fd:1
  • value  202657500
    address  158kc6jXuissz5tLVUXmU5viq2oqDhP8n2